Boran-IIs Tactical Unmanned Aerial Vehicle was developed for mission critical operations in contested and electronic warfare environments. Thanks to its 8-channel CRPA GNSS system, it offers advanced anti-jam and anti-spoofing capabilities, providing reliable navigation even under electronic jamming. The integrated LRF camera, which can measure up to 1800 meters, combines with artificial intelligence-supported multi-target detection and tracking to provide real-time precise targeting and high situational awareness. With its AES256 encrypted data link and anti-jam capable Ground Control Station, boran-IIs provides secure and uninterrupted communication at a range of 30 km+, even in scrambled and access-restricted environments. With an airborne endurance of up to 75 minutes and a payload capacity of 50 kg, the platform supports a wide range of tactical missions with high reliability. Its modular carbon fiber and aluminum structure offers durability in harsh operational conditions. Boran-IIs is a mission-ready and high-endurance UAV platform designed to perform, survive and complete missions in scenarios where conventional systems are inadequate.
